The manufacturer would like the strength of those ropes to be at least 50 pounds on average. standard deviation. Otherwise, the range and the standard deviation can be misleading. This is a perfect situation where information about the variation of the strength of ropes from two suppliers would be useful in making a decision. However, the interquartile range and standard deviation have the following key difference: The interquartile range (IQR) is not affected by extreme outliers. So, by reading some of the questions and answers for this video, I have concluded the following: variance and standard deviation are artificial measures of dispersion, designed to be most useful in statistical calculations. absolute value (as we do in the mean absolute deviation). The difference between the two norms is that the standard deviation is calculating the square of the difference whereas the mean absolute deviation is only looking at the absolute difference.
